Born 1832 Canisbay, Caithness, Scotland, David initially became a teacher, obtained a scholarship then gained his MA at the University of Edinburgh in 1867. After 4 yrs at Theological College, appointed Presbyterian Minister at Gateshead-on-Tyne in 1872-79. Then came to WA to establish the Presbyterian Church in 1879. Organised building church & manse, travelled to eastern Australia to raise funds, took active role in education (Shearer Commission) and founded Scotch College. He died in 1891 having set the Presbyterian Church on a firm footing.
